Manish Sharma is a Staff DevOps Engineer with eight years of experience designing and operating high-availability, fault-tolerant cloud systems across public and hybrid environments. He has progressed from research in medical imaging and machine learning to leading infrastructure teams at fintechs, where he built secure, disaster-tolerant platforms on GCP and Kubernetes and ran production Postgres/Patroni clusters. At BigPay he combined regulatory-driven security and resilience with practical choices around Kafka, CockroachDB and ELK, and now brings that operational rigor to Airwallex. A free thinker and problem solver by nature, he pairs deep hands-on skills in cloud-native architectures with academic research instincts honed at IIT Kharagpur and exposure to Stanford GSB commercialization training. Not obvious from job titles: he’s commercialized a real-time fog-removal product and earned national innovation awards, showing a rare mix of research, productization and infrastructure leadership.
